Unpolished Smoky Quartz Crystal
Known for its large crystals which are often transparent, smoky quartz occurs in several countries around the world.
Although relatively hard, smoky quartz is brittle so must be handled carefully. Its colour is caused primarily by natural radiation. It does have a tendency to fade if exposed to sunlight for any length of time.
Smoky quartz and smoky topaz are often looked upon as being one and the same. Topaz and quartz and two completely different minerals.
Some smoky quartz being sold is clear quartz that's been irradiated (heated). This changes the colour to a yellowish brown. This colour of this smoky quartz crystal is natural.
